Ewell East to Longniddry by train

A train trip from Ewell East to Longniddry takes about 8hrs 5 mins on average, covering roughly 338 miles (544 kilometres). With around 16 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£54.00,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Ewell East to Longniddry start from as little as £54.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Ewell East to Longniddry start from £102.00 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Ewell East to Longniddry are available for £213.50 one way

Facilities and Services at Ewell East

Ewell East station prides itself on a variety of facilities designed to make traveling easy and accessible. What's more, ticket purchasing options are abundant. The ticket office is open on weekdays from 06:30 to 13:05 and on Saturdays from 08:10 to 14:45. If you bought your ticket online, you could effortlessly collect it at the ticket machine available on-site. Accessibility is a priority at Ewell East, with ticket machines equipped to serve those with Disabled Persons Railcards. However, it is advisable to check the station map for step-free access.

For those in need of assistance, help points are there for your convenience, providing customer support throughout the day. While there is no luggage storage facility, passengers can be reassured by the presence of CCTV to enhance safety. Cyclists will find ample bike storage, with 20 spaces available in the station car park.

Though the station offers a seating area, it lacks a waiting room. Refreshment facilities are available to keep you fueled during your travel. Parking is straightforward, with free parking available, although spaces are limited. However, remember that there's no Wi-Fi or payphone access at the station, so plan ahead if you need connectivity on the go.

Facilities and Amenities at Longniddry Train Station

While Longniddry Train Station offers essential facilities suited to all types of travellers, it maintains a simple charm that appeals to those seeking an uncomplicated travel experience. Although there is no ticket office, visitors can easily purchase tickets and collect those bought online using the accessible ticket machines provided on-site. Customer information is conveyed through departure screens and announcements, with help points available should you need any assistance. However, note that staff assistance is not available at this station, so it's best to buy tickets and plan your journey in advance.

Accessibility is a significant focus here, with partial step-free access thanks to ramps leading to platforms. Although there aren't accessible taxis or impaired mobility pick-up points, the station offers three Blue Badge parking spaces. Meanwhile, the absence of certain facilities, such as toilets and refreshment points, means travellers may need to plan for these needs before their journey. However, there's a free and ample car park with 73 spaces, 24-hour availability, and even a bicycle storage area with 20 spaces, encouraging eco-friendly travel.

Getting Around: Transport Links from Longniddry Train Station

For those looking to explore beyond the railway, Longniddry offers excellent connections with other modes of transport. With a convenient bus stop on the nearby A198, passengers can quickly connect to local bus services. For more information on available buses, you can visit Traveline Scotland. If buses aren't your style, taxis are also available for hire through Train Taxi. For more information on taxi services, check out www.traintaxi.co.uk.

In case of planned disruptions on the rail line, substitute rail replacement buses are provided, ensuring that your travel plans are not hindered. Simply look out for these buses near the station.
